When alcohol is consumed, it triggers a cascade of physiological responses that can lead to dehydration.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">How Alcohol Acts as a Diuretic<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Alcohol acts as a diuretic by suppressing the release of antidiuretic hormone (ADH). ADH is a hormone that regulates the amount of water in the body. When ADH is suppressed, the kidneys produce more urine, leading to increased fluid loss.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>This process is why drinking alcohol often results in frequent trips to the bathroom. As a result, the body loses not only water but also essential electrolytes, including sodium and potassium.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Research shows that rehydration after alcohol consumption requires restoring the body&#8217;s sodium and electrolyte levels, mainly sodium chloride. Studies&nbsp;have&nbsp;shown that drinks with electrolytes can help rehydration work more efficiently because alcohol depletes both fluid and minerals.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Disruption of Hormonal Balance During Drinking<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Alcohol consumption disrupts the body&#8217;s hormonal balance, affecting not just ADH but other hormones as well. Mix water with salt and natural ingredients like lemon juice or honey. Here&#8217;s a basic recipe: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1 liter of water<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1\/2 teaspoon of salt<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1 tablespoon of lemon juice<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>1 tablespoon of honey<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Drink this mix slowly to help your body get back its lost electrolytes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Optimal Salt-to-Water Ratios for Recovery<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>The salt-to-water ratio is key for rehydration. Use about 1\/4 to 1\/2 teaspoon of salt per liter of water. But, this can change based on your needs and how dehydrated you are.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Timing Your Rehydration for Maximum Benefit<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Timing rehydration is as important as the method. Start rehydrating as soon as you can after drinking. Drinking small amounts of your homemade solution at regular times helps keep electrolytes balanced and aids in recovery.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Using these salt-based rehydration methods can help manage hangover symptoms and improve recovery after drinking.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Conclusion: Integrating Salt-Based Recovery Into Your Drinking Routine<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Recovering from a night out can be tough.
